This study aims to determine the application and considerations of criminal law to the criminal act of car sales fraud committed by members of the Indonesian National Police based on Decision Number 3/Pid.B/2024/Pn Rtg. The research method used is a normative research method. Normative research is a method that focuses on analysis that is conceptualized and developed by examining the rules, norms, and rules related to the problem being researched. The results of the study show that (1) the perpetrator of a crime committed by a member of the police who is a civil servant, the judge imposes a general crime but does not apply a code of ethics hearing, which should be subject to disciplinary sanctions and code of ethics sanctions. (2) The judge in considering a decision should pay close attention to the incriminating matter of the defendant, namely the defendant's actions that are contrary to his work as a law enforcer.
